ORDER
Before this court is an emergency motion filed by appellant to stay the trial court’s order of January 16, 2022 unsealing trial court documents and also to issue a temporary order sealing trial court documents. After considering the motion, this court hereby temporarily stays the trial court’s order pending resolution of appellant’s motion. Appellee is directed to file a response to the motion within 7 days of the date of this order.
